9-4-060: STAFF REFERRAL BY PLANNING COMMISSION:
A.   Staff Referral: The planning commission may direct that any matter over which it has jurisdiction be referred to the staff of the community development department for review and preparation of recommendations. Such action shall be taken either by motion of the planning commission or pursuant to duly adopted bylaws of the planning commission. The authority for such referrals may be revoked at any time by motion of the planning commission or amendment of its bylaws, as the case may be.
B.   Appointment Of Hearing Officer: In the event a matter is referred to community development department staff which requires a public hearing, the city manager shall appoint a hearing officer to conduct the hearing in accordance with applicable requirements of this title.
C.   Review And Recommendation: If a matter is referred to the community development department staff as permitted by this section, the staff shall conform to any instructions or limitations contained in the referral, and subject thereto shall review the referred matter, conduct any necessary hearings, and prepare written recommendations for the planning commission.
D.   Decision: Unless the planning commission shall otherwise direct, any person who has applied for authorization to develop property under the terms of this title may, in writing, consent to the staff recommendation and waive further action by the planning commission. If the applicant waives further action by the planning commission, the staff recommendation shall be considered approved by the planning commission. Thereafter necessary permits may be issued subject to the terms of this title and any applicable conditions of approval.
E.   Limitation: This section shall not apply to any action with respect to which the planning commission is required by law to take direct action. (Ord. 1199, 5-17-2016)
